Rosemary

With its fresh pine-like scent and needle-thin leaves, Rosemary (Rosmarinus officinalis) has long been cherished for its invigorating, memory-enhancing, and cleansing properties. While native to the Mediterranean, this hardy herb has found a welcome home in Jamaican soil and culture. You’ll find it growing in many backyards across the island, used not only for cooking but for its powerful role in herbal healing.

Traditional Uses for Healing and Beauty

Rosemary is known in Jamaican households as both a remedy and a beauty aid. It has been used traditionally to:

  • Stimulate hair growth and support scalp health
  • Relieve headaches and boost mental clarity
  • Aid digestion and ease bloating
  • Calm menstrual discomfort
  • Support the nervous system and reduce fatigue
  • Help with respiratory congestion and cold symptoms

For many Jamaicans, a warm cup of Rosemary tea is the go-to for clearing the mind, lifting low energy, or soothing tension. Its aroma alone is said to be “reviving,” and it’s often included in spiritual baths and cleansing sprays.

In hair care, Rosemary is especially prized. Boiled into a tea and cooled, it’s poured onto the scalp to help with dandruff, itching, and breakage. Some also mix it into oils for scalp massage or add it to shampoos and conditioners.

Scientific Findings and Active Compounds

The health benefits of Rosemary are supported by numerous scientific studies. Key compounds found in the leaves include:

  • Carnosic acid and carnosol – strong antioxidants with neuroprotective effects
  • Rosmarinic acid – known for its an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ial actions
  • Ursolic acid – supports collagen production and skin regeneration
  • Camphor and cineole – aromatic compounds that help open airways and ease congestion

Modern research has shown Rosemary to improve memory, circulation, and digestion. It’s also been studied for its role in lowering stress-related cortisol levels and protecting the brain from oxidative damage. When used topically, it shows promise in stimulating hair growth and improving scalp health.

Its antibacterial and antifungal properties support its use for skin irritations, wounds, and even minor infections.

How to Prepare and Use Rosemary

For internal use (tea):

  1. Boil 1 teaspoon of dried Rosemary leaves (or a small handful of fresh) in 2 cups of water.
  2. Cover and steep for 5–10 minutes.
  3. Strain and drink warm, 1–2 times per day.
  4. Optional: Add Lemongrass or Mint for flavor and balance.

For external use:

  • Hair rinse: Steep Rosemary leaves, cool the liquid, and pour over clean hair to promote shine and growth.
  • Scalp oil: Infuse dried leaves in coconut oil for 1–2 weeks, strain, and use as a scalp massage treatment.
  • Steam inhalation: Add a few leaves to hot water and inhale the steam to clear sinuses and ease congestion.

It can also be burned or simmered on the stove as part of a room-cleansing or spiritual ritual.

⚠️Caution:

Rosemary is considered safe in small to moderate amounts. However, very high doses may cause uterine contractions and should be avoided by pregnant women. It may also raise blood pressure in some individuals and should be used with caution by those with hypertension.

When using topically, always test a small patch of skin first to ensure there is no allergic reaction.
